Responsibilities:
- Oversee and manage the daily operations of the kitchen
- Plan and create menus based on seasonal ingredients and customer preferences
- Prepare and cook high-quality dishes following established recipes and presentation standards
- Supervise and train kitchen staff, including line cooks, prep cooks, and dishwashers
- Ensure food safety and sanitation practices are followed at all times
- Monitor inventory levels and order supplies as needed
- Collaborate with restaurant management to develop new menu items and specials
- Maintain a clean and organized kitchen environment
Requirements:
- Proven experience as a Chef or in a similar role
- Strong leadership skills with the ability to motivate and inspire a team
- Extensive knowledge of culinary techniques, ingredients, and equipment
- Excellent time management skills to ensure efficient food preparation and service
- Ability to work in a fast-paced environment while maintaining attention to detail
- Knowledge of food safety regulations and best practices
- Strong communication skills to effectively interact with staff, management, and customers
- Ability to work flexible hours, including evenings, weekends, and holidays
